Compensation Pay Range: $500,000.00 - $500,000.00 About South Shore Health System South Shore Health System (SSH) is a not-for-profit, independent community health system headquartered in Weymouth, Massachusetts, serving the South Shore region of Greater Boston. SSH encompasses South Shore Hospital, regional referral acute care facility, as well as an expanding network of ambulatory care centers, physician practices, and specialty services. With a commitment to clinical excellence, innovation, and compassionate patient-centered care, SSH is one of the most respected community health systems in New England. SSH’s Breast Health Program is a nationally recognized, comprehensive center of excellence offering multidisciplinary evaluation, diagnosis, and treatment of benign and malignant breast disease. The program is supported by dedicated breast imaging, pathology, genetic counseling, medical oncology, radiation oncology, plastic and reconstructive surgery, and oncology nursing services. The Dana-Farber Brigham Cancer Center at South Shore Health provides convenient world-leading cancer care programs to our southeastern Massachusetts communities. Experts from Dana-Farber Cancer Institute, Brigham and Women’s Hospital, and South Shore Health provide services in the Cancer Center. This unique clinical collaboration among the three organizations makes it possible to offer many advanced cancer treatments including groundbreaking clinical trials—often without the inconvenience of driving into Boston. Key Responsibilities Clinical Care Perform the full spectrum of colorectal surgical procedures including minimally invasive (laparoscopic and robotic), open, and transanal approaches. Manage benign and malignant colorectal conditions including colorectal cancer, inflammatory bowel disease (Crohn’s disease and ulcerative colitis), diverticular disease, rectal prolapse, and anorectal disorders. Conduct comprehensive surgical consultations, pre-operative planning, and post-operative care. Perform colonoscopy and flexible sigmoidoscopy as clinically indicated. Coordinate with medical and radiation oncology for neoadjuvant and adjuvant treatment planning for rectal and colon cancers. Participate in multidisciplinary tumor board conferences and GI care team meetings. Manage ostomy care in collaboration with wound, ostomy, and continence (WOC) nursing staff.
